About Mai

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Mai village is 244847. Mai village is located in Ekangarsarai subdivision of Nalanda district in Bihar,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Ekangarsarai (tehsildar office) and 23km away from district headquarter Biharsharif. As per 2009 stats, Ope is the gram panchayat of Mai village.

The total geographical area of village is 136 hectares. Mai has a total population of 1,851 peoples, out of which male population is 971 while female population is 880.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 906 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of mai village is 60.78% out of which 68.59% males and 52.16% females are literate. There are about 294 houses in mai village. Pincode of mai village locality is 801301.

Biharsharif is nearest town to mai village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.
